For the last week and a half, I have woken up to the sounds of fishing boats chugging around just off the beach. The fisherman are working hard hauling up traps from the deep cold waters and sending new baits in traps back down to the depths of Chance Harbour. It is lobster season here on the North Shore of Nova Scotia, and I am in heaven! There are fresh local lobsters everywhere, and the most prized Lismore lobsters are just a short drive from home. The waters are nice and cold so the lobsters are hard shelled, full and sweet this year!
